    Elon Musk, who probably needs no introduction, seems to be very impressed by the Galaxy S23 Ultra's telephoto capabilities. @MKBHD recently posted a short demonstration of the Galaxy S23 Ultra zooming in on the moon at 100x, and the video warranted a reaction from the CEO of SpaceX.

    The Tesla, SpaceX, and Boring Company CEO, and now Twitter owner, was impressed enough by MKBHD's “Space Zoom” demonstration to let out a “Wow” on his social media platform — through a tweet that has roughly 7.8 million views as of this writing.

    We're not sure if Elon Musk knows a lot about Samsung's latest flagship phone or its cameras, but the demonstration got a positive reaction from him. And, of course, Samsung Mobile US replied to Elon's tweet, taking pride in the S23 Ultra's accomplishments. “I know, right?!” said Samsung in a reply. It's certainly a good look for Samsung's new flagship phone, given the number of fans and followers Elon Musk has.

    In case you're wondering, the Galaxy S23 Ultra features two telephoto cameras, one of which has a 230mm periscope setup. Each telephoto camera has a resolution of 10MP, Dual Pixel PDAF, and optical image stabilization.

    One of these units has an f/2.4 aperture and achieves 3x optical zoom. The other has an f/4.9 aperture and 10x optical zoom. Together, these telephoto units can capture photos and videos at 100x zoom.

    Samsung also improved the algorithm behind the telephoto cameras, and zoom pictures now have cleaner details than ever before.
